A:AnswerThere is no part on your refrigerator that could cause odors. We do recommend that you carefully pull your unit out and clean underneath and behind it. You should also use a tablespoon of baking soda with a quart of water to clean the interior of your unit. It's also important to ensure that all food is closed and airtight and that there are no spills or leaks. Lastly, know that you are able to place baking soda inside your unit to help dissipate these odors completely.
A:AnswerHi there - this great GE Profile refrigerator has the distinction of being “Made in America”. When we say, “Made in America,” we mean designed, engineered, and manufactured by thousands of U.S. employees who are proud to see their work in your homes. An appliance designated "Made in America" has 70% - 90% U.S.-based content. This includes parts, factory operations and wages. We hope this helps in your decision making! Lauren@GEAppliances

A:AnswerHello- Thanks so much for reaching out we are happy to help! This model has an internal water dispenser that uses the RPWFE filter that reduces trace pharmaceuticals from water and ice. (Removes 98% of ibuprofen, atenolol, fluoxetine, progesterone and trimethoprim. These pharmaceuticals are not necessarily in all users’ water). A:AnswerHello, thank you for your question. This refrigerator has two rollers on the back to allow you to easily move it into place. Once it has been moved to the position you want, you can use the leveling legs at the front to adjust it to the height you prefer.
